Sentenced to Bad Writing Good writing begins with good sentences. Ask yourself: How can I be clear? How can I write better?

At the Sentence Level Sentences are clear if readers can easily determine their subjects, verbs, and objects. The robot assembled the scooter. Sentences are unclear if readers get lost. Of the four scooters being assembled, the one that was assembled by the robot is the one on the left.
